Robin Trower

univibestratocasterbridge-of-sighshendrix-territorypsychedelic-blues
Robin Trower took Jimi Hendrix's approach to the Fender Stratocaster and built an entire career from it — not as an imitator but as a developer of the same sonic territory. His 1974 album Bridge of Sighs is the definitive document of what a Strat through a Marshall with a Univibe can sound like when played with genuine commitment. His tone is massive, slow, and heavily modulated — the Univibe pedal and wah working together to create a swirling, almost psychedelic quality that is entirely his own despite its obvious Hendrix debt.
